What
Is Car Insurance? |
|
Vehicle
insurance is designed to benefit the driver
in case of damage to their own vehicle
(or any other vehicles) in the event of
an accident. It also protects a vehicle
owner against the possibility of their
car being stolen or damaged through no
fault of their own, such as in a fire
or natural disaster.
Fault?
If two cars
are involved in an accident in which the
fault clearly lies with one driver, it
would be unjustified to ask the second
driver (the driver who was not at fault)
to pay for repairs to their own vehicle.
Instead, they make a claim from the insurance
company of the first driver, meaning ultimately
that the party that is at fault for an
accident will usually be liable for any
expenses that result. The driver at fault
will either have to pay for their own
vehicle repairs, or claim from their own
insurance company, depending on the level
of insurance cover provided by their individual
policy.

Injury?
Other
instances where vehicle coverage may be
required would be in the case of people
being injured in the event of an accident.
The injured parties may wish to claim
for a sum of compensation, and they do
this by approaching the company of the
individual who was at fault for the accident
from which the injury occurred.

Level
Of Cover
It
is usually required by law for drivers
to have a specified minimum level of car
insurance. Various levels of cover are
available; the bare minimum level generally
compensates for third party vehicle/property
damage or third party personal injury
in the event of an accident. This level
provides no compensation to the policy-holder
for personal vehicle or property damage
if you are deemed to be at fault in an
accident. Comprehensive policies are also
available which guarantee compensation
to all parties involved in an accident,
in order to pay for vehicle/property damage,
or medical expenses resulting from personal
injury in a road accident. These comprehensive
policies will also usually protect your
vehicle from fire and theft.
|
|
Cost
Factors
Obviously
the cost varies with the level of cover
that you apply for. Other factors that
are taken into account are your age, driving
experience and expertise, the type of
vehicle being insured, your previous claims
history, where you live and sometimes
even your occupation. |
|
Claims
History
The
most important factor however is your
claims history. If you have a record of
previous claims, the provider will deem
you a higher risk and charge you higher
rates. Some providers are quite strict
on this, and as such you may only qualify
for a small level of cover. Likewise,
if you have a good driving history with
no previous claims, the insurer will “reward”
you by issuing a no-claims bonus discount
on your premium. |
